Air pollution is the number one environmental threat to human life. There is no safe level of air pollution, which causes an estimated 81 deaths in Islington as well as a myriad of other health conditions including heart disease, cancer, miscarriages, strokes, lung cancer and dementia.
Air pollution is seriously damaging the health of our children, impairing learning, reducing lung size and is proven to cause heart palpitations in healthy teenagers.
